STRATEGI PENGEMBANGAN EKOWISATA SEBAGAI UPAYA PENINGKATAN PENDAPATAN PELAKU UMKM DI WISATA HUTAN BAMBU MATADOR, BEKASI
In 2021, Jatirangga Village was designated as one of 125 creative villages assisted by the Ministry of Tourism and Creative Economy of the Republic of Indonesia (Kemenparekraf RI). The newest concept, Jatirangga Village plans to develop tourism potential in the area, one of which is the matador bamboo forest. The aim of this research is to identify, analyze and formulate an ecotourism development strategy that can increase the income of MSMEs in the Matador Bekasi bamboo forest tourism. The research method was carried out using a qualitative descriptive approach. Data collection was carried out by triangulation, observation, documentation and interviews with tourist attraction managers, MSMEs and tourists. The presence of the Matador Bamboo Forest tourist attraction increases income for MSMEs, although it has not significantly improved the community's economy because the number of visitors is not large. Promotional facilities are lacking and strategies for developing the Matador Bamboo Forest tourist attraction have not been running optimally, which has had an impact on the number of visitors who come. Suggestions that researchers can give for future development include: Tourist attraction managers increasing promotion through social media, local government communities, tourist attraction managers carrying out environmental arrangements and revitalizing facilities and infrastructure to increase interest in visiting Matador bamboo forest tourism, tourist attraction managers and MSMEs receive training and assistance so that the existence of the Matador bamboo forest ecotourism has a significant impact on improving the economy for the surrounding community. Key words: Strategy, Bamboo Forest Ecotourism, MSMEs, Increasing Income
